I tried opengroupware in February.
It was unacceptably slow on my 450MHz machine, acting as both client and
server.
I checked the site just now and noticed there are now, or coming, links
to non-web clients. Does that give a faster response time? Are there
useful Windows clients?
Links between contacts and actions/notes/calls were cumbersome and
tenuous. Is that improved by the non-web clients?
I moved back to Maximizer (on Windows) when I could not do what I needed
to do on open source projects like opengroupware. Opengroupware looked
best of the ones I considered testing.
